Default ROOKIE QUES: Cannot hear Dither Benefit

I am trying to figure out why my mixdowns to AIFF and on to CD sound so bassy and compressed. I recorded in 24 bit and created a master fader which I applied Dither to and then bounced all of the tracks to AIFF stereo interleaved in 16 bit.

I understand you need to apply dither when going from 24 to 16. However, should I only bounce the master to the AIFF format or do something else. Is that why the Dither effect is largely missing? Or is it pretty difficult to hear? Please help!

I have heard from friends in the industry that most people on a blinded listening test used POWr 1,2,3 and No dithering. Most of the mastering engineers said they prefered the latter. I use POWr Dither type 3. Honestly I don't hear a damn thing. But whatever, if you mix sounds compressed and bassey it has nothing to do with dithering...Dithering doesn't add that much color to a mix. And converting to AIFF doesnt either. Make sure your not over compressing somewhere in the signal flow. But Its really hard to hear what your hearing with out more details on the method you used to mix....if you can give more info...I can help a little bit...
